    How helpful you are

    1. Go to your network connections
    2. click create a new connection
    3. select 'Connect to the Internet'
    4. 'Set up my connection manually'
    5. <next>
    6. 'Connect using a dialup modem'
    7. <next>
    8. check only the box for the 'Standard Modem'
    9. <next>
    10. give the ISP box some value.. i.e. "SprintPCS"
    11. <next>
    12. enter '#777' for the phone number
    13. <next>
    14. can opt for anyone's use or my use only
    15. <next>
    16. leave the username & password fields blank
    17. unless your situation warrants it, unselect both checkboxes (use this account when anyone connects to the internet, make this the default internet connection)
    18. <next>
    19. <finish>
